Q: Is 388,380 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 388,380 is a composite number.

Why is 388,380 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 388,380 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 5 6 10 12 15 20 30 60 6,473 12,946 19,419 25,892 32,365 38,838 64,730 77,676 97,095 129,460 194,190 and 388,380, with no remainder.

Since 388,380 cannot be divided by just 1 and 388,380, it is a composite number.
